### Account Recovery: Lumera Points Ledger

If a member's loyalty-points ledger shows a locked state after failed logins, verify identity per standard script, then reset via the Lumera admin console. Do not manually adjust balances—the ledger recalculates on unlock. Unlocking the ledger admin session requires the recovery passphrase below.

unlock words, bawef-kahap: sorax-sorir-quenys-aldok

Ticket RB-207: SpokeShift, our bike-share rebalancing tool, fails artifact signature verification on deploy to the Harwick staging cluster. The manifest digest matches, so the build itself is intact; the verifier is rejecting the key, suggesting the pinned fingerprint is stale. Reviewer, please confirm the pipeline should pin the following signing key.

signing key of bafog-kahag = bky19_tSnjDWTdrcsG7gXVNhX

Subject: DR drill Thursday — Brambleview sidecar

Hey! Quick heads-up: Thursday's disaster-recovery drill will fail over the Brambleview metrics-aggregation sidecar to the Tolloway standby region. You'll need to unseal the standby config vault yourself this time, so keep the drill doc handy. For the unseal step, use the recovery passphrase below.

strongbox words: druath-quenael

Welcome to the Routewisp team! Quick context for your review: the driver-assignment heuristic in Dispatchling scores drivers by proximity, shift freshness, and a fairness penalty so nobody gets starved of jobs. The scorer itself is stateless, but it calls our internal Tariff service for surge weights on every assignment. That call is authenticated per-environment. For staging, the heuristic uses the key that follows.

gateway credential: kto15_8KtvEYSD8WJ9Uyq

**Ticket: Drift between load-test and staging configs for checkout**

Hey folks — if you're new to the Cartwheel checkout flow, heads up: our Thundershop load-test rig has drifted from staging again. Timeouts, retry counts, and the payment-stub toggle no longer match, so last week's numbers are basically fiction. Someone hand-edited the rig after the Brindlemoor incident and never synced back. Please don't copy settings from old dashboards. For reference, the rig is currently running with these values.

service settings:
[istael]
team = gilath
access_code = ac_468cdf
owner = casdor.gilox
host = istael.kelviforge.internal
port = 5432
peer = quenwyn.braskworks.corp
salt = 6678df32
pin = 7400